Why You Should Try Ginger Ale with Your Bourbon
If you’re a bourbon aficionado, you know that the perfect cocktail can elevate the flavors of your favorite whiskey. But have you considered trying ginger ale as a mixer? Ginger ale’s spicy and bubbly notes pair perfectly with the sweetness of bourbon, creating a refreshing concoction that’s perfect for any occasion. Not only does it add a unique twist to classic bourbon cocktails like the Old Fashioned, but it also enhances the smooth finish of your favorite whiskey. How to Make a Refreshing Lemon-Lime Soda and Bourbon Cocktail
When it comes to cocktails, there’s nothing quite as refreshing as a lemon-lime soda and bourbon combination. The tartness of the citrus flavors pairs perfectly with the smoothness of the bourbon, creating a drink that’s both zesty and satisfying. To make this cocktail, start by filling a glass with ice and pouring in a shot or two of bourbon. Then, top off the glass with your favorite lemon-lime soda, making sure to mix everything together thoroughly. For an extra burst of flavor, squeeze in a wedge of fresh lemon or lime and garnish with a slice of fruit. This drink is perfect for sipping on warm summer evenings or cozy nights.
